Output d8a0c989076e9d96eb25aa1bf6e4df915b6a95e20482c58d4ed53874010f3840:0

value
526546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 157b76df4007e9e5a1ccd75e7fc9ab9309b0571e OP_EQUAL
address
33ec22R3eKCEe7XsZx1BdzaE3LsB5wV3YR
transaction
d8a0c989076e9d96eb25aa1bf6e4df915b6a95e20482c58d4ed53874010f3840
spent
true